Nanoparticles in Cationic Radiation Curable Silicones : Examples in Nanocomposites, Hard-Coatings and Conformal Coatings

摘要

Cationic Radiation curable silicones are used in many applications because of the intrinsic properties of silicones combined with the process and productivity advantages of the UV cationic technology. To achieve high performance, especially high mechanical properties, without the lose of transparency required for UV curing, one solution is the addition of nanoparticles in our formulation. Three examples illustrating these works are presented: nanoparticles in UV Hard-Coatings, in Biomedical Composition and in Conformal Coatings.
